MetaMask是一个流行的加密货币钱包,主要支持以太坊区块链及其应用。钱包签名是MetaMask在进行交易或与区块链交互时必不可少的过程。在这个过程中,用户会用他们的钱包私钥来签署一项交易,以证明交易的有效性和合法性。签名的过程不仅确保了交易的安全性,也使交易具有不可否认性,即一旦用户签名该交易,就无法否认他们的行为。
钱包签名的安全性非常重要,因为它直接关系到用户资产的安全。首先,MetaMask使用了强加密技术来保护用户的私钥和签名信息。私钥从不离开用户设备,MetaMask仅在必要时与区块链交互。此外,用户在进行签名时,可选择确认交易的金额、接收方地址等信息,这为用户提供了额外的控制权。
然而,用户需保持警惕,防止钓鱼攻击及恶意网站。一些钓鱼网站可能伪装成合法的DApp,诱导用户签名不安全的交易。因此,在进行任何交易或签名操作之前,用户应仔细检查URL以及相关信息,以避免潜在的资产损失。
进行签名的过程通常包括以下几个步骤:
需要注意的是,签名操作是不可逆的,因此在点击“确认”之前,用户应确保交易信息的准确性。同时,交易费用(Gas费)需要在用户钱包中有足够的余额才能成功完成。
首先,MetaMask作为一款主流的加密钱包,其签名过程采用了业界领先的加密算法。然而,安全性不仅仅依赖于软件本身,用户的行为同样至关重要。以下是一些提高签名安全性的建议:
一旦签名完成并发送到区块链上,交易就是不可撤回的。这是区块链的核心特性之一,因为它确保了交易的真实性和不可篡改性。因此,用户在进行签名和交易前应仔细核对交易信息,以防止错误。如果交易未得到确认,用户可以试着在MetaMask内手动取消未确认的交易,但已确认的交易无法撤回。
在以太坊网络上,发送交易或运行智能合约都需支付Gas费。Gas费是操作的计算成本,支付给矿工以激励其处理和验证交易。用户可以在MetaMask中查看当前的Gas行情,并根据愿意支付的金额选择交易速度。需要注意的是,过低的Gas费可能导致交易等待时间过长,甚至失败。因此,建议用户在进行交易前查询当前的网络状况,并根据需要调整Gas额度。
MetaMask主要支持以太坊生态系统的DApp和资产,包括ERC-20和ERC-721代币。然而,MetaMask也逐渐扩展到支持其他区块链,如Polygon和Binance Smart Chain。对于用户来说,在不同的生态系统之间进行签名和交易的过程是相似的,但需要确保所连接的网络是正确的。此外,用户需要了解不同链的交易费用和速度特性,以做出明智的决策。
在区块链中,每笔交易的有效性由其确认状态决定。已签名且提交的交易一旦被网络确认便具有不可逆性。而某些情况下,诸如MetaMask中需要重签名的情况,通常发生在未确认的交易。这意味着如果交易因某种原因未能在一定时间内被矿工确认,它可能会被标记为过期,此时用户需重新签名并发送交易。确保Gas费设置合理,可以提高交易的确认效率。
多重签名交易通常涉及多个钱包地址和签名,增加了交易的安全性。MetaMask本身不支持原生的多重签名,但可以通过智能合约来实现。用户需要创建或使用第三方多重签名钱包服务,哪些服务能够根据特定参数来管理多个签名。交易的签名过程也是与单个签名相似,只是在提交交易时需要所有相关签名地址的签名。因此,使用多重签名可以有效防止单点故障,提高资产的安全性。
MetaMask钱包签名是加密货币交易中至关重要的一环,其安全性、合规性以及操作方法直接影响到用户资产的安全。在进行任何操作前,用户需深入理解签名的流程与相关风险,保持警惕,利用MetaMask强大的功能来保护自己的数字资产。此外,通过解答相关问题,用户可以更全面地认识到使用MetaMask进行签名的各种动态,为自己的区块链之旅奠定扎实的基础。